Understanding Reel Stop Mechanics: From Manual to Automatic

Early slot machines relied heavily on manual reel stops controlled by players or physical mechanisms. With the transition to digital platforms, developers experimented with various methods to simulate or enhance these mechanics. Initially, many online slots mimicked manual spins, requiring players to click or press a button to stop the reels at their discretion. While this retained some sense of control, it lacked the seamless flow and visual fluidity that modern players increasingly demand.

To bridge this gap, game designers pioneered automatic reel stopping processes, where the reels halt sequentially from left to right, creating a rhythmic visual pattern that heightens anticipation. This approach leverages psychological principles of expectation and surprise, crucial for maintaining engagement in a fast-paced gaming environment.

The Rise of “Reels Stop Left to Right Automatically”

Among the various enhancements, the feature where “reels stop left to right automatically” has gained prominence. This mechanic simplifies gameplay, reduces perceived waiting time, and accentuates winning combinations. When reels stop in a predetermined sequence, players experience a satisfying sense of predictability intertwined with the excitement of instant result revelation.

Innovative developers integrated this mechanic to serve multiple functions:

  • Enhancing Visual Appeal: Smooth, automatic stops create a dynamic display that captivates players.
  • Increasing Perceived Fairness: Sequential stopping suggests a transparent process, building trust and reducing suspicion related to rigged outcomes.
  • Streamlining Gameplay: Automating reel stops minimizes unnecessary interactions, catering to casual players and those seeking faster turns.
